Description
It looks like one of the javascripts in Confluence 2.8 is generating a URI to an image that doesn't exist. The URI follows this pattern:
/display/<SPACE_KEY>/undefined/images/border/spacer.gif
We see a lot of HTTP 404 like this in our logs from these URIs. This is a concern because 404s are slowing down the browser as well as the server (due to CONF-9050).
